+ if (dev->info.config_methods == 0 &&
+ (freq == 2412 || freq == 2437 || freq == 2462)) {
+ /*
+ * If we have only seen a Beacon frame from a GO, we do not yet
+ * know what WPS config methods it supports. Since some
+ * applications use config_methods value from P2P-DEVICE-FOUND
+ * events, postpone reporting this peer until we've fully
+ * discovered its capabilities.
+ *
+ * At least for now, do this only if the peer was detected on
+ * one of the social channels since that peer can be easily be
+ * found again and there are no limitations of having to use
+ * passive scan on this channels, so this can be done through
+ * Probe Response frame that includes the config_methods
+ * information.
+ */
+ wpa_msg(p2p->cfg->msg_ctx, MSG_DEBUG,
+ "P2P: Do not report peer " MACSTR " with unknown "
+ "config methods", MAC2STR(addr));
+ return 0;
+ }
